Mining Methods CopperOpen pit mining is the most widely used technique of mining copper today. It is accomplished by creating and using benches or terraces to gradually reach deeper under the earth's surface. Underground mining is used when the copper ore is not near the earth's surface. Processing of Oxide OreB. Processing of Sulfide OreC. Recycling CopperOxide ores are generally processed using hydrometallurgy. This process uses aqueous solutions to extract and purify copper from copper oxide ores at ordinary temperatures, usually in three steps: heap leaching, solvent extraction, and electrowinning. Heap Leachingis the process of using percolating chemical solutions to leach out metals. Recovery of Copper by Solution Mining Techniques AZGS ...
23/07/2015· There are essentially two types of solution mining: 1) in situ and 2) in place. In place solution mining requires permeability enhancement techniques such as blasting or previous mining activities to fragment or increase the permeability of the rock prior to applying a leaching solution to liberate ore from the surrounding ore ...
